In 2019-2020, 2,491 people earned their degree in other social sciences, making the major the 175th most popular in the United States. In 2017-2018, other social sciences gra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$33,168 and had an average of $25,972 in loans still to pay off.

Across Alabama, there were 20 other social sciences gra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$20,500 respectively.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end University of Alabama at Birmingham. It ranked #1 on our 2022 Best Value Other Social Sciences Schools in Alabama For Those Making $0-$30k list. Birmingham, Alabama is the setting for this large institution of higher learning. The public school handed out ’s other social sciences degrees to 18 students in 2019-2020.

UAB also made our “Best Other Social Sciences Schools in Alabama” list, coming in at #1. The yearly cost to attend UAB is $14,554 for alabama other social sciences students whose families make $0-$30k.

Students who start out at the school are likely to stick around. The freshman retention rate is 86%.
